Sarah Hinton Hilton, 86, of Bay City passed away April 25, 2019. She was born March 9, 1933 in Bay City, TX to the late D. B. "Jack" Hinton and Helen Marie Parker Hinton.
She was a member of the First Presbyterian Church of Bay City and volunteered many years with the Pink Ladies Auxiliary.
In addition to her parents, she was preceded in death by her husband William Mitchell Hilton, her brother David Parker Hinton and her nephew David Boyd Hinton II.
Survivors include her sister Lula Mae Hinton; nieces Shelley Hinton Collins & her husband Stephen and Sarah Lu Hinton; nephews Craig Parker Hinton & his wife Jeannie and Alan Lee "Spot" Hinton; great nieces and nephews Lauren Hinton Taylor & her husband Porter, Allison Kate Hinton, Julie Collins Donald & her husband Adam, Andrew Edward Collins, Will Parker Collins, Grant Stephen Collins and Stacie Lee Herring; 2 great-great nieces and 2 great-great nephews. She also leaves her friend and caregiver Ruby Batchelar and her long-time friend and neighbor Pearl Zemanek.
